GLASS ONION
One of the Better Rock Acts from South Texas -
circa 69'-70'
GLASS ONION - Mike Lowell
writes: I seem to remember catching this act once at the Mule Stall
in Alamo Hgt around 69' or so. If this is the act I remember... they were
a 4 piece, bass, gtr, drums and a stand up blond haired singer who wore
barber shop striped pants that night. On bass was a guy named Steve Holloway
who I had seen in another earlier band as lead guitarist. They did a killer
version of the Beatles 'I want you'.
Gene Villareal- keyboards and touch bass. / Oscar Ortega - Guitar / David Brigham
-vocals / Alan Cooper (aka Tiny. Also remembered as a member of Sweet
Smoke) - Drums.

(Contributed by David Brigham) DB
writes: "Mike, just found your web site. Great job. I was
the lead singer for the Glass Onion. The drummer was Alan Cooper (Tiny:
see Sweet Smoke), keyboard and touch bass was Gene Villareal, guitar was
Oscar Ortega. Steve Holloway did follow on guitar for a short time. We
had a great time playing around South Texas, appearing on the bandstand
like show "Swingtime" three times and opening for "Spirit"
at Municipal Auditorium ( we opened and Shivas Headband played next).
I have great memories of playing at Teen Canteen, the Jam Factory and
Holiday Inn at Lake McQueney."
